what is the simplified for of the expression in the comments. answer in scientific notation need to show work

OpenStudy (stuck-help):

\[\left( 8\times10^{7} \right)\left( 7\times10^{4} \right)\]

OpenStudy (anonymous):

\[8\times 7\times 10^7\times 10^4\] is a start then add up the exponents, and also multiply \(8\times 7\) there is one more step after that

OpenStudy (stuck-help):

\[56\times10^{11}\]

OpenStudy (anonymous):

yeah good but still one more step

OpenStudy (stuck-help):

divid by 10 ?

OpenStudy (anonymous):

it is not in scientific notation, because \(56>10\) so turn it in to \(5.6\) then kick the exponent up by 1

OpenStudy (anonymous):

you should get as a final answer \[5.6\times 10^{12}\]
